Software Development Engineer in Test - Charging & Inductive Power

San Diego, California, United States

Software and Services

Summary

Posted: Oct 06, 2025

Weekly Hours: 40

Role Number: 200624392-3543

The Core OS Charging & Inductive Power organization is looking for a highly motivated, self-driven, and passionate software development engineer to join the quality engineering team in San Diego. As a critical member of the team, you will be working daily with software developers on charging technologies in the wired adapter, inductive power, battery management, and gauging across multiple platforms. Your responsibilities will span across all phases of software delivery process of Apple’s products, from early design to product launch and beyond. Through ownership of the overall software quality of these technology areas, you’ll be required to become very familiar the underlying SW/FW and its algorithms, control loops, and interfaces. You will take on responsibilities of working with many cross-functional teams to solve large scale complex problems, fully automated test plan development and execution, building internal frameworks and tools, SW unit testing with mocks/stubs, multiple forms of process automation, systems engineering, and influencing design decisions in production SW/FW with a focus on quality in a technology area that users around the world rely upon.

Description

Create well formulated, scalable software solutions for various charging and wired adapter technologies across many platforms

Devise and execute a testing strategy for one or more major technologies/features in the charging domain

Quickly gain a deep understanding of the design, requirements and architecture of energy technologies SW/FW

Influence inclusion of testability into the software design

Develop and automate unit, functional and system-level tests

Define and drive quality metrics to track progress and improvements throughout the SDLC

Collaborate cross-functionally with peer test, QA and validation teams across Apple

Assess and represent end-user impact of issues, shaping key product decisions

Explore novel approaches to create new frameworks, systems engineering solutions, tools, automation and infrastructure to streamline code development and quality practices

Responsibilities

  • Develops test frameworks, tools, and automation.

  • Triage, debug, and maintain exist test suites and automation.

  • Works collaboratively developers and other quality engineers to achieve objectives and solve complex problems

Minimum Qualifications

  • Minimum 2 to 3 years experience in software development

  • Excellent understanding in writing, reading and debugging C, C++ Excellent understanding of developing class-based python tests and python frameworks

  • Excellent understanding of embedded architecture

  • Experience in testing and automation of embedded systems and firmware

  • Excellent understanding of computer architecture and operating systems concepts

  • Demonstrate strong critical thinking, debugging and troubleshooting skills for large, complex problems

  • Excellent collaborative and communication skills in large cross-functional team environments

  • Demonstrate excellent attention to detail

  • Familiarity with bug triage

Preferred Qualifications

  • Familiarity with wired adapter, battery management systems, or power are a plus

  • Experience with data analytics, big data is a plus

  • Experience with control systems is a plus
